Marols or Marollien is a virtually extinct dialect spoken in Brussels. Essentially it is a heavily Frenchified Brabant-Dutch dialect additionally incorporating a sprinkle of Spanish dating back to the rule of the Low Countries by the Habsburgs . Its name refers to a district of Brussels called Marollen , a neighborhood in the south-central municipality of Brussels, not far from the Palace of Justice. The district takes its name from the former abbey of the nuns Maria Colentes . It was a working-class neighborhood, though now it has become a fashionable part of the city.
